"Pardon me if I draw this uncomfortably tight.

I don't think you can reach around to the knot.

No?
The trunk is too large?
Quite so!" He stepped around to face Markel again--the man was thoroughly frightened, his face was livid, his jaw sagged weakly, and his eyes followed every movement of the revolver in Jimmie Dale's hand in a sort of miserable fascination.

Jimmie Dale smiled unhappily.

"I am going to do something, Markel, that I should advise no other man to do--I am going to put you on your honour! For the next fifteen minutes you are not to utter a sound.
